Output 675cb2c0143984633d50959c7a00f9dd1b0d45d8946a32a5252e6c0bb7404833:3

value
312778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ffb95b0e6b7835140177f80baab07d2a1be39088 OP_EQUAL
address
3R1AHCXXbfxZsjv8zHq93w2GYLbt7XsPop
transaction
675cb2c0143984633d50959c7a00f9dd1b0d45d8946a32a5252e6c0bb7404833
spent
true